From 1bad2fa6115da55d6054e389744803758f9fe202 Mon Sep 17 00:00:00 2001
From: Tobias Geerinckx-Rice <tobias.geerinckx.rice@gmail.com>
Date: Wed, 22 Jul 2015 20:54:57 +0200
Subject: [PATCH] hplip: fix scanning for USB devices

---
 pkgs/misc/drivers/hplip/default.nix | 3 ++-
 1 file changed, 2 insertions(+), 1 deletion(-)

diff --git a/pkgs/misc/drivers/hplip/default.nix b/pkgs/misc/drivers/hplip/default.nix
index c069f6bbb9fa..b77ec099819a 100644
--- a/pkgs/misc/drivers/hplip/default.nix
+++ b/pkgs/misc/drivers/hplip/default.nix
@@ -1,5 +1,5 @@
 { stdenv, fetchurl, automake, pkgconfig
-, cups, zlib, libjpeg, libusb1, pythonPackages, saneBackends, dbus
+, cups, zlib, libjpeg, libusb1, pythonPackages, saneBackends, dbus, usbutils
 , polkit, qtSupport ? true, qt4, pyqt4, net_snmp
 , withPlugin ? false, substituteAll, makeWrapper
 }:
@@ -59,6 +59,7 @@ stdenv.mkDerivation {
     pygobject
     recursivePthLoader
     reportlab
+    usbutils
   ] ++ stdenv.lib.optional qtSupport pyqt4;
 
   prePatch = ''